Name Meaning & Origin Pronunciation: ub-HEE-nyah //əbˈhɪɡ.nə//

Origin: Sanskrit; Indian

Meaning: intelligent; wise (Sanskrit); skilled (Indian)

Historical & Cultural Background

The name Abhigna has its roots in Sanskrit, an ancient language of India, where it is derived from the term 'Abhijna,' meaning 'one who is knowledgeable' or 'wise.' This etymology reflects a rich cultural heritage, as Sanskrit has been the liturgical language of Hinduism and is also used in many classical texts, including the Vedas and Upanishads. The transition of the name into various forms can be traced through the historical influence of Indian culture and language, particularly during the periods of significant philosophical and literary development in ancient India.

Historically, the name Abhigna is associated with various figures in Indian mythology and literature. It is often linked to the concept of wisdom and enlightenment, which are central themes in many Hindu texts.

The name may also resonate with the ideals of knowledge and intelligence, attributes highly valued in Indian society. While specific historical milestones directly referencing the name are less documented, the broader cultural context of wisdom in Indian philosophy has been influential since ancient times, particularly during the Gupta Empire (approximately 4th to 6th centuries CE), a period known for its advancements in arts and sciences.

Culturally, the name Abhigna embodies the qualities of intellect and insight, which are celebrated in various traditional narratives and teachings. It reflects the importance of knowledge in personal and spiritual development within Hindu philosophy.

The name's feminine form highlights the reverence for wisdom in women, aligning with the broader cultural appreciation for female figures in Indian mythology who embody strength and intelligence. Overall, Abhigna serves as a reminder of the enduring significance of wisdom and knowledge in Indian culture, with its roots firmly planted in the rich soil of ancient linguistic and philosophical traditions.

U.S. Historical Usage

The name Abhigna was first seen in the United States in 2006.

Abhigna has ranked as high as #20970 nationally, which occurred in 2016, and has been most popular in .

In the past 5 years the name Abhigna has been trending up compared to the previous 5 years.
